At Stamford (Lincs) train station, you will find a variety of facilities to cater to your needs. The ticket office operates from early morning until mid-afternoon, making it convenient for you to purchase or collect tickets. Ticket machines are available for ease of service, though there's no accessible ticket machine at this time. For those utilizing smartcards, validators are present, but issuance happens elsewhere.
Accessibility at Stamford is notable, with step-free access available to the Peterborough-bound platform. However, keep in mind that access to the Leicester-bound platform is via a footbridge, meaning step-free options are limited. Toilets, including accessible ones, are conveniently located in the waiting rooms on Platforms 1 and 2 and are also equipped with baby changing facilities.
While Stamford (Lincs) station does not house eateries, ATMs, or shops, its proximity to the town means local amenities are just a stone's throw away. Bear in mind that public Wi-Fi isn't available at the station, so make sure to plan accordingly if you require internet access during your journey.
Connecting from Stamford (Lincs) station to other parts of the UK is straightforward. Should your travels be subject to engineering work, rail replacement services by East Midlands Railway or CrossCountry can be found right outside the station or at Stamford bus station. Taxis are conveniently available with several local services like Starline and Silver ready to assist.

Rugeley Town station might be compact, but it doesn't lack in functionality. Though you'll not find a ticket office here, there are automated ticket machines available that make purchasing and collecting tickets a breeze including those you’ve bought online. Ensuring accessibility for all, the machines are designed to accommodate everyone. Keep in mind, the station is a step-free access category B2, meaning some step-free access is available but it's important to double-check your specific accessibility needs ahead of your journey.
While you won't find 24/7 staff assistance here, there are helpful departure screens and customer help points to get live train updates and information. If you're in need of travel assistance, it's best to plan ahead and contact the customer service helpline. Be assured, however, that Rugeley Town Station is accredited by the Secure Station Scheme, providing peace of mind for all its passengers.
While the station doesn’t offer a waiting room, accessible toilets, or baby changing facilities, there is seating available to keep you comfortable as you wait for your train. Moreover, the station is equipped with an induction loop system to assist those with hearing impairments. And if you’re driving to the station, you will be pleased to know that parking is available around the clock free of charge, even though accessible spaces are currently unavailable.
Your journey doesn’t have to stop at the train station. Convenient transport links make it easy to continue to your destination. Taxis are a simple phone call away with numbers such as A to B at 01889 575566 and Ace at 01889 582121. For rail replacement services, head to the bus stop near the junction of Wharf Road and Brereton Road, and for more leisurely travel, printable bus information is available to help plan the next leg of your journey.
